Diplopia is the simultaneous perception of two images of a single object that may be displaced horizontally or vertically in relation to each other. [1] Also called double vision, it is a loss of visual focus under regular conditions, and is often voluntary.

Conventional (not Aspherical) IOLs give better depth of focus and better near vision. The reason for improved depth of focus in conventional lenses is linked to residual spherical aberration. The small improvement in depth of focus with the conventional IOLs enhances uncorrected near vision and contribute to reading ability. [15]
The first types of fisheye lenses developed were "circular" — lenses which took in a 180° hemisphere and projected it as a circle within the film frame. By design, circular fisheye lenses thus cover a smaller image circle than rectilinear lenses designed for the same sensor size. The corners of a circular fisheye image will be completely black.
Gravitational lenses act equally on all kinds of electromagnetic radiation, not just visible light, and also in non-electromagnetic radiation, like gravitational waves.
